Solar Inti is a French-Argentine project for the development of ecological and solar ovens provided to low-income families in the northwest region of Argentina.
News and recent developments
- November 2015: Solar Inti reports that it has distributed more than 3000 "ecological cookers" and plans to expand to cover all of Argentina.
- June 2008 - December 2013:
- 2500 ecological cookers (solar cookers, biomass cookstove, heat-retention cookers, ecological oven, ecological shower) were distributed in northwestern Argentina.
- Participatives worshops qualified families to build and repare her own solar cooker
- More than 8000 people take advantage of solar and low cost energy to cook and to heat water.
- Daily use will allow them to save 2500 tons of CO2 every year.
- Pulmonary and ocular diseases are reduced due to the lack of smoke. Back problems are reduced from not needing to carry a weekly load of firewood. diarrhea (especially affecting children) is combated with the pasteurisation of the water.
